pymysql怎么安装(pymysql下载安装)

pymysql怎么安装(pymysql下载安装)在使用 Python 进行数据库操作时 我们常常需要依赖外部库来简化工作 对于 MySQL 数据库 库是一个非常流行的选择 然而 有时你可能会遇到一个错误提示 No module named pymysql 这个错误意味着 Python 解释器无法找到模块 本文将带你深入理解这个问题 并提供解决方案和相应的代码示例 是一个纯 Python 编写的 MySQL 客户端库

大家好,我是讯享网,很高兴认识大家。



在使用Python进行数据库操作时,我们常常需要依赖外部库来简化工作。对于MySQL数据库,库是一个非常流行的选择。然而,有时你可能会遇到一个错误提示:“No module named pymysql”。这个错误意味着Python解释器无法找到模块。本文将带你深入理解这个问题,并提供解决方案和相应的代码示例。

是一个纯Python编写的MySQL客户端库,它允许你用Python程序连接到MySQL数据库并执行SQL语句。通常,在进行数据库操作时,我们需要安装该库,并在代码中导入它,以便能够使用其中的功能。

如果你在使用Python时遇到“No module named pymysql”的错误,首先要做的是安装模块。你可以使用Python的包管理工具来安装它。打开终端或命令提示符,并运行以下命令:

 

讯享网

如果你在内网环境中,可以考虑使用国内源进行安装,以加快速度。例如,使用清华的镜像源:

讯享网

安装完成后,你可以通过以下代码来验证安装是否成功。打开Python解释器或新建一个Python脚本,输入以下代码:

 

如果你看到输出“pymysql import success!”,这表明库已经成功安装。如果你仍然遇到错误,则可能需要检查Python的环境配置或重新安装。


讯享网

安装完成后,你可以在你的Python代码中使用来连接MySQL数据库。以下是一个简单的示例,演示如何连接到MySQL数据库并执行一个查询操作:

讯享网

在上面的代码中,我们首先创建一个数据库连接,然后通过游标对象执行查询SQL并获取结果。记得将、和替换成你实际使用的数据库信息。

在内网环境中,由于网络限制和安全策略,可能会出现一些额外的问题,例如无法直接访问外部网络。这时,你需要确保你的Python环境设置正确。有以下几个步骤可以帮助解决此类问题:

  1. 检查网络配置:确保你的计算机能正常访问外网或者已经配置好内网的PyPI镜像。
  2. 使用虚拟环境:为了避免包冲突,建议使用Python的虚拟环境(如或),通过虚拟环境进行包的管理与安装。
  3. 本地离线安装:在无法网络连接的情况下,可以在可以访问外网的计算机上下载的压缩包,然后转移到内网机器进行安装。

这个错误通常是由于库未安装引起的。通过使用工具,你可以方便地安装这个库,并在Python代码中轻松访问MySQL数据库。掌握正确的安装和配置方法,可以帮助你迅速解决这一问题,顺利进行数据库操作。

希望本文能为你解决在使用时所遇到的问题提供帮助。如果你还有其他疑问或需要进一步的信息,请随时在社区中寻求帮助,或查阅相关文档与教程。通过不断学习和实践,你将更好地掌握Python与数据库交互的技巧。

小讯
上一篇 2025-06-02 12:20
下一篇 2025-06-09 19:17

相关推荐

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/160759.html